大家好,今天小编关注到一个比较有意思的话题,就是关于java node语言的问题,于是小编就整理了4个相关介绍Java node语言的解答,让我们一起看看吧。
如何利用j***a做android?
使用J2EE技术或者叫J***a web技术开发一个Web服务器,服务器返回json数据,Android客户端解析json数据,使用***协议和服务器通信,android有相应模块和API。
首先楼主得懂J***a后台也就是J***a EE,用Servlet搭建Web服务,Serlvet映射一个URL,Android请求这个URL,Servlet处理请求,然后就是J***a编程,Web分层、JDBC等技术。服务器返回标准的JSON轻量数据(就是纯文本),Android来解析。
具体技术:
(1)J***a Servlet作为Web服务的处理入口;
(4)Android端的***模块,API;
(5)Android端解析JSON数据;
nodejs如何部署到服务器上?
简单的小网站可以直接使用Node.js作为web服务器,不做前后端分离,使用后端模板填充数据,代表框架express。
如果要做负载均衡或者响应多端请求,那么***用前后端分离。前端代码可以放在CDN或nginx这类静态服务器上,前端向Node.js服务端发送rest请求。代表框架koa。
如果业务更加复杂,有较多的CPU密集型任务需要执行,那么Node.js后面再接一层服务器(J***a、Python)来处理。
ide可以编写各种语言吗?
IDE(Integrated Development Environment)是集成开发环境,开发多种编程语言的软件。可以支持多种语言的开发,主要有如下:
1. Visual Studio Code:微软出品的轻量级IDE,支持JavaScript、TypeScript、Node.js、Python、C++、C#、J***a、PHP等语言开发。功能强大且轻量,适用于多种语言开发,是全能型IDE。
2. Eclipse:青睐J***a语言开发,对J***a支持度最高。虽然Eclipse也支持C/C++、PHP、Python等语言插件开发,但主要还是J***a IDE。
3. IntelliJ IDEA:强大的J***a IDE,对J***a语言支持度最高,也有对Python、J***aScript等语言的支持,但主打J***a开发。
4. Xcode:苹果开发IDE,主要用于开发Cocoa Touch和Swift框架的app,支持Objective-C/Swift语言开发,比较侧重iOS/macOS开发。
5. PyCharm:专注于Python语言开发的IDE,对Python支持度最高,也有对J***aScript、CoffeeScript等语言的支持,定位是Python IDE。
6. CLion:来自JetBrains的C/C++ IDE,主打C/C++语言开发,对C/C++支持度最高,也可以支持其他语言,但定位主要是C/C++ IDE。
Node.js是否会取代PHP?
不会的
Node.js 教程原文:codingdict***/article/3492
Node.js是运行在服务端的J***aScript。Node.js是一个基于Chrome J***aScript运行时建立的一个平台。Node.js是一个事件驱动I/O服务端J***aScript环境,基于Google的V8引擎,V8引擎执行J***ascript的速度非常快,性能非常好。
PHP超文本预处理器(PHP)是一种编程语言,它允许Web开发人员创建与数据库交互的动态内容。PHP基本上用于开发基于Web的软件应用程序。本教程可帮助您使用PHP构建您的基础。原文:codingdict***/article/7816
到此,以上就是小编对于j***a node语言的问题就介绍到这了,希望介绍关于j***a node语言的4点解答对大家有用。